John Nevin

Manager, Technology Operations, The Community Corps

John Nevin, Manager of Technical Operations for The Community Corps, joined the organization in May 2011. With a bachelor's degree in electrical engineering and a master's degree in computer science, both from Pratt Institute, John has been in many roles in his long career.

Throughout all of that, John always had a strong desire to merge his volunteer experience in his non-professional life with his professional career. So it was natural to seek a position in the non-profit world. John took on the Manager of Technical Operations role with great enthusiasm. With a strong desire to be creative and challenged, and, to do good at the same time, joining NPower is the fulfillment of a long standing dream. Whether it be as a hands on technologist, a project leader, a mentor, and more, John brings years of accomplishments and experience to wherever he lands.

John, a native New Yorker and Brooklyn resident, is a member of the Oratory Church of St. Boniface in downtown Brooklyn and is a major force in local traditional music in NYC. You can find him each and every Tuesday night at Dempsey's Pub in the East Village, where he leads the longest running, open Irish traditional music session in NYC.
